Shri Giriraj singh commenced his official visit to Japan by paying floral tribute at the statue of Mahatma Gandhi highlighting the enduring relevance of Gandhiji’s ideals of truth, non-violence, and compassion

Union Minister of Textiles, Shri Giriraj Singh commenced his official visit to Tokyo, Japan on 14th July 2025 by paying floral tribute at the statue of Mahatma Gandhi, highlighting the enduring relevance of Gandhiji’s ideals of truth, non-violence, and compassion.

Shri Giriraj Singh visited the Embassy of India in Tokyo and chaired a briefing by Ambassador Shri Sibi George on India-Japan relations and opportunities in the textile sector. 

Following this, a strategic meeting was held with Mr. Tadashi Yanai, Chairman, President and CEO of Fast Retailing Co. Ltd., one of the world’s leading apparel retail companies. The discussion focused on expanding Fast Retailing’s sourcing, manufacturing, and retail operations in India.

Shri Giriraj Singh also met the leadership team of Stylem Co. Ltd, leading textile trading and OEM Company, and invited them to scale up their engagement with India through PM MITRA Parks and other government initiatives.

In a key engagement, Shri Giriraj Singh met with the Directors of Daiso Industries, who announced plans to open 200 stores and manufacture cotton products in India. The Minister encouraged them to leverage India’s textile infrastructure and incentives.

The day concluded with Shri Giriraj Singh chairing an interactive roundtable with CEOs of major Japanese textile and apparel companies, encouraging investments in technical textiles, fibre production, and textile machinery. Ambassador Shri Sibi George delivered the inaugural remarks, and Shri Rohit Kansal, Additional Secretary,Textiles, presented key government policies and emerging opportunities in the sector.
